Understanding the Law Entrance Admit Card and Exam City Slip
Before diving into the download process, it is essential to understand the distinction between these two critical documents. They are often released at different times and serve unique purposes.
The Admit Card: This is your hall ticket. It is a mandatory document that you must carry to the examination center. Without it, you will not be allowed to sit for the exam. It contains your personal details (name, photograph, signature), registration/application number, roll number, exam date and time, and the exam center address. It also lists important instructions for the examination day.
The Exam City Slip (or Intimation Slip): This document is typically released before the admit card. Its sole purpose is to inform you of the city and sometimes the specific venue where your examination will be conducted. It allows you to begin making travel and accommodation arrangements well in advance. It does not contain your roll number or the final exam timing; those details are exclusively on the final admit card.

Major Law Entrance Exams and Their Conducting Bodies
Several national and state-level bodies conduct law entrance exams in India. The process for admit card release is similar but managed by different organizations. The most prominent ones include:
- Common Law Admission Test (CLAT): Conducted by the Consortium of NLUs for admission to 22 National Law Universities (NLUs) and numerous other participating institutions.
- All India Law Entrance Test (AILET): Conducted exclusively by the National Law University, Delhi for its undergraduate and postgraduate programs.
- Law School Admission Test (LSAT—India): Conducted by the Law School Admission Council (LSAC) for admission to multiple private law schools across India.
- State-Level Law Entrance Exams: Various states conduct their own exams for admission to law colleges within the state (e.g., MHCET Law in Maharashtra, AP LAWCET in Andhra Pradesh).
Candidates must monitor the official website of the specific exam they have applied for, as the admit card release dates and processes will be announced there.
Step-by-Step Guide to Downloading Your Admit Card 2026
The process to download the admit card is generally standardized across most portals. Follow these steps once the admit cards are officially released for the 2026 cycle.
- Visit the Official Website: Navigate to the official website of the conducting body (e.g., consortiumofnlus.ac.in for CLAT, nludelhi.ac.in for AILET). Do not use third-party links to avoid phishing attempts.
- Find the Admit Card Link: Look for a prominent link or tab on the homepage labeled 'Admit Card', 'Hall Ticket', 'Download Admit Card', or 'Candidate Login'.
- Login to Your Portal: Click on the link, which will redirect you to a login page. You will be required to enter your login credentials. These typically include:
- Application Number / Registration ID
- Password / Date of Birth
- Access and Verify Your Admit Card: After logging in, your admit card should be displayed on the screen. Meticulously check every detail printed on it—your name, photograph, exam date, time, and center address. Any discrepancy must be reported to the authorities immediately via the contact information provided on the website.
- Download and Save: If all details are correct, proceed to download the admit card in PDF format.
- Print Multiple Copies: Print at least 2-3 clear, legible copies of the admit card on A4-size paper. Keep one for your use and store the others as backups.

What to Do If You Face Issues Downloading the Admit Card?
Technical glitches can occur, especially during peak traffic times when thousands of candidates are trying to access the portal simultaneously. If you encounter an issue, remain calm and try the following troubleshooting steps:
- Refresh the Page: Sometimes, a simple refresh can resolve the issue.
- Check Your Internet Connection: Ensure you have a stable and strong internet connection.
- Try a Different Browser: Switch from one web browser to another (e.g., from Chrome to Firefox or Edge).
- Clear Browser Cache: Old cached data can sometimes cause loading issues. Clear your browser's cache and cookies and try again.
- Try During Off-Peak Hours: Attempt to download the admit card late at night or early in the morning when website traffic is lower.
- Contact the Helpdesk: If the problem persists, use the official helpline number or email ID provided on the website. Have your application number and registered email ID ready when you contact them.
Remember, the responsibility to download and carry the admit card lies solely with the candidate. The conducting body will not send physical copies by post.
Exam Day Essentials: Documents and Items to Carry
Being prepared on the day of the exam reduces stress and ensures a smooth entry into the examination hall. Create a checklist for the night before.
Mandatory Items to Carry:
- Admit Card: A printed copy of your admit card.
- Photo ID Proof: An original, valid photo ID proof (e.g., Aadhaar Card, Voter ID, Passport, Driving License, PAN Card). The name on the ID must match the name on your admit card.
- Photographs: Some exams require one or two recent passport-sized photographs to be submitted at the exam center. Check your admit card instructions.
Optional but Recommended Items:
- Water Bottle: A transparent bottle.
- Sanitizer: A small transparent bottle of hand sanitizer.
- Face Mask: As per the prevailing health guidelines.
Strictly Prohibited Items: Electronic devices (calculator, watch, phone, earphones), wallets, bags, books, notes, and any other personal belongings are not allowed inside the exam hall. Most centers provide a facility to deposit bags, but it is best to carry minimal items.
Important Instructions and COVID-19 Guidelines
As per previous year trends, exam conducting bodies issue a detailed set of instructions along with the admit card. Adhering to these is critical.
- Reporting Time: Arrive at the exam center at least 60 to 90 minutes before the gate closing time mentioned on your admit card. Latecomers are almost never permitted entry.
- Dress Code: Avoid wearing clothes with large buttons, brooches, or items with metal. Simple attire is recommended to avoid any hassle during the frisking process.
- Follow Invigilator's Directions: Listen carefully to all announcements made by the invigilators and follow their instructions without fail.
- COVID-19 Protocols: While specific guidelines for 2026 are not yet announced, be prepared to follow any health and safety measures, which may include thermal screening, wearing a mask, and maintaining social distancing in queues.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: When will the Law Entrance Admit Card for 2026 be released?
A: The official notification for the 2026 cycle is awaited. As per previous year trends, admit cards for major exams like CLAT and AILET are typically released 2-3 weeks before the examination date. Candidates must monitor the official websites for precise announcements.
Q2: I have lost my application number and password. How can I download my admit card?
A: Most official portals have a 'Forgot Password' or 'Retrieve Application Number' link on the login page. You can usually retrieve your credentials by providing your registered email ID or mobile number. If you are unable to recover them, you must immediately contact the exam conducting body's helpdesk via phone or email.
Q3: Is the Exam City Slip the same as the Admit Card?
A: No, they are different documents. The Exam City Slip is released earlier and only informs you of your assigned exam city. The Admit Card is released later and contains the final exam center address, your roll number, exam timing, and all necessary instructions for the exam day.
Q4: Can I change my exam center after the admit card is released?
A: As a general rule, the exam center once allotted is final and cannot be changed. Requests for changes are rarely entertained after the release of the admit card, except in extreme circumstances with valid proof, and are subject to the discretion of the conducting authority.
Q5: What should I do if there is an error in my admit card?
A: If you find any discrepancy in your personal details (name, photo, etc.) or exam center, you must immediately contact the helpline or the designated authority of the exam conducting body. Their contact details are usually provided on the official website and the admit card itself.
